Output d51a43bae92f3f2ebb7b9def930c1d07cf74765153dd00f3fa5df07beb901cea:0

value
864368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d21fa9122ca4592d61c9855b3b6b625accd740 OP_EQUAL
address
39nf75DufrfuxbJgUnXQNrfYN8TE7vnh72
transaction
d51a43bae92f3f2ebb7b9def930c1d07cf74765153dd00f3fa5df07beb901cea
spent
true